this post was submitted on 03 Dec 2024
1066 points (99.2% liked)
Technology
59982 readers
2542 users here now
This is a most excellent place for technology news and articles.
Our Rules
- Follow the lemmy.world rules.
- Only tech related content.
- Be excellent to each another!
- Mod approved content bots can post up to 10 articles per day.
- Threads asking for personal tech support may be deleted.
- Politics threads may be removed.
- No memes allowed as posts, OK to post as comments.
- Only approved bots from the list below, to ask if your bot can be added please contact us.
- Check for duplicates before posting, duplicates may be removed
Approved Bots
foun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
view the rest of the comments
When games work so well on Linux these days, it seems to me that there is absolutely no reason for Windows to exist anymore. Why does anyone use it?
Especially for buisnesses its hard to switch. A lot of specialised software is not supported on Linux and often there isn't any form of good replacement.
Just switched from win 10 to Linux mint today. Feels good, games running faster than before even. The only thing that doesn’t work is the invasive anti cheat shit for multiplayer games. But I get merked every time in multiplayer so screw it
I am used to it. I don't like the app store of Ubuntu and manually installing software on Linux is vastly different.
But Win11 is forcing me to Ubuntu. It's the same but with commercials.
Go to Mint, Ubuntu is owned by Canonical and they’re doing ad shit too
Why do you need an app store?
Ease of installing I would say. Most people do not need nor want to learn how to install stuff using terminal. An app store is necessary for your regular Joe using the Operating system.
You don't always need the terminal. If the software is available in a deb package, you just double click it and hit Install. But, you're right, most people don't want to learn apt or any other command, and I get that.
Edit: Autocorrect
There are decent GUI installers for most, if not all, major Linux distros. They may not be as full-featured as the CLI versions, but they are sufficient for average users.
I don't want an app store. But I don't want to jump through too many hoops when installing Software. I like the "Installer" concept.
Still needed for VR games.
Not needed, many VR games work fine under Proton. Unlike desktop though, not "plug and play". If you're ready to spend time troubleshooting, give Linux VR a try with SteamVR or Monado through Envision. If you just want to play VR, stick to Windows for now.
Yes, you can technically get some games working. If you use the right VR headset (meaning Valve Index or Vive), use the right distro, with the right compositor and right GPU, spend a lot of time troubleshooting, then you can maybe get a few games to start. Camera passthrough won't work, power management won't work (no control for base stations), Bluetooth won't work, tracking won't be as good, you will experience weird bugs and crashes of both the games and SteamVR, and you will get less FPS than on Windows. And even with that inferior experience, most games still won't run.
I spent a lot of time trying despite this being the experience for most people online, and I only confirmed that it's the case. Windows is absolutely needed if you want a good experience. Hopefully Valve changes that in the future, but that's the case today.
Not entirely. SteamVR on Linux is almost that bad, yes. With ALVR you can try to use standalones on SteamVR, but it's not very stable. Most games will "run" under SteamVR and modern proton, I've only encountered a few situations where they don't, once again caused by kernel level anticheat. SteamVR does have major issues with stability and reprojection, which makes the VR experience much worse overall.
However, Monado and WiVRN (+ OpenComposite) are great when using Envision. Not all games run, and some have input issues, but it's significantly better than SteamVR. With a couple overlays, you can get most functions working as expected, like desktop view, camera passthrough, etc.
As for "power management" and "bluetooth", the only thing the Valve Index uses bluetooth for is power management. That doesn't work in the drivers on Linux, but there are scripts you can use if you have a separate bluetooth dongle. It's not a full fix, but not as painful as using an Android app or unplugging the basestations.
As we both noted, it requires setup and troubleshooting, and as someone who uses Linux for VR gaming too, I can't recommend it to the average person. That does not make Windows a "requirement", just much easier and the better plug and play experience.
Sure, as I said "Windows is absolutely needed if you want a good experience". Yes, it's not required to get something working if you try hard enough, but it is required if you want everything to work well.
I keep a Windows virtual machine with GPU passthrough for VR and don't see myself ditching it any time soon. At least I don't need to boot into Windows.
Aw shit! Thought there was nothing left that would keep me from completely ditching windows (htpc, pihole, homelab ... everything but my workstation is Linux already). I recently got a headset tho and quite enjoy it... What a bummer :(
Main reason would be "why not?" windows is also working great for most common use cases. Actually there is not much difference nowadays between OSes. Another reason would be specific software like Excel. Why would you switch your OS adlnd most of the software you use if you don't gain much from it.
I've a Linux OS for coding, OSX for work and Windows for gaming. There are absolutely no problems with any of them. Windows worked great last 4 years, no virusesor performance issues without anti-virus or tweaking. Linux drivers needed work at the start but now there is no issues, Mac is similar. Only issue is when I try to code with Windows it feels annoying but it is mostly because I'm doing things with CLI where I should have used GUI.
Hardware support is still an issue. I recently tried to use Linux on my laptop, it didn't work out primarily because not all of the hardware was supported. I thought it was when I bought the laptop but the documentation of what actually works and doesn't work isn't clear or accurate so I ended up with a laptop that can technically run Linux but has various hardware in it will not function and likely never will.
Btw, anyone got Reshade 5+ working in wine/proton?
Never had a problem with Reshade. You could use steamtinkerlaunch to do it more easily or just config Wine to overwrite the .dll needed for Reshade(I think is the dxgi.dll).
If that doesn't work you can pass a argument on steam/gog/lutris/heroic/whatever to replace the .dll. I'm linking a guide to mod Cyberpunk 2077 on linux but the instructions works for any game and any .dll just change the name.
My work is 90% on Adobe software and my main game nowadays in Genshin 🙃 I checked ProtonDB for the rest of my games, and many are gold or worse. Having to mess around with command line stuff is already annoying in Windows, I don't want to have to do more of it, which seems to be the case with all Linux versions I've read about.